How do I equip the artifact mods for nightfall
Maybe a dumb question. But I cant figure out how to equip the mods I unlocked within the artifact. For example I want to install the anti barrier mod on the assault rifle. I unlocked it in the artifact menu. But when I open the inventory, select my purple auto rifle and go to the weapon mod selection I cant find any anti-barrier mod. There are a bunch of mods I can pick from but not the ones from the artifact.

Could anybody tell me what I am doing wrong.

Yes, they got changed. They were initially mods that you had to slot into weapons, as you remember (which meant they'd take up the slot you could otherwise use for Boss Spec/extra ammo/etc). Bungie later changed it to where artifact mods are now basically just perks that are always active. So if the season has Anti-Barrier auto and you pick that artifact perk, now every single auto rifle you ever use for the season will have innate Anti-Barrier (Exotics with intrinsic anti-Champion perks, such as Wish-Ender's Anti-Barrier, will override artifact perks though).
